#563161 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#563161 is composed of 33.7% red, 19.2%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.3% cyan, 49.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 62% black. It has a hue angle of 286.3 degrees, a saturation of 32.9% and a lightness of 28.6%. #563161 color hex could be obtained by blending #ac62c2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#563161 color description : Very dark desaturated magenta.
#563161 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#563161 has RGB values of R:86, G:49,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0.49, Y:0,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 5648737.
